A man released from jail on Friday was arrested on Saturday after he was caught allegedly stealing from a church offering basket in Laikipia West.
26-year-old Lucas Ngugi Njoroge had been pardoned by President Uhuru Kenyatta on Mashujaa Day as a pretty offender.
The Nyahururu GK Prison ex-convict became the element of suspicion at the Ol Jabet African Independent Pentecostal Church where he reportedly rose during the offertory time pretending to make a contribution.
According to Nation, Njoroge dipped his hand into the collection basket but took out Sh900 instead of dropping his contribution.
He was however rescued by Assistant Chief Charles Ngunjiri from worshipers who wanted to beat him up after he confessed his crime.
